Jesus says He is the vine and His 11 faithful apostles are the branches.

Abide in Me, and I in you. As the branch cannot bear fruit of itself unless it abides in the vine, so neither can you unless you abide in Me.”
‭‭JOHN‬ ‭15:4‬

Again He says the branch (His 11 apostles) cannot bear fruit of itself, so neither can you (speaking to His 11 apostles) unless you (11 apostles again) abide in Me.

Every branch in Me that does not bear fruit, He cuts off; and every branch that bears fruit, He prunes/cleanses it so that it may bear more fruit.”
‭‭JOHN‬ ‭15:2‬

The branches that do not bear fruit are cut off. Who are the branches? Jesus’ 12 faithful apostles. What are they cut off from? The vine. Who is the vine? Christ is the vine. The apostles that do not bear fruit are cut off from Christ.

If anyone does not abide in Me, he is thrown away as a branch and dries up; and they gather them, and cast them into the fire and they are burned.”
‭‭JOHN‬ ‭15:6‬

If ANYONE (includes all who are in Christ) does not abide in Me (does not remain in Christ) He (not his sinful nature) is thrown away as a branch and dies up (withers away) and they (His angels) gather them (anyone who doesn’t remain in Christ) and cast them into the fire and they are burned.
